No issues.<br><br>Carlos Diaz, Master Silversmith<br><br>Carlos Diaz was born in Bogotá, Columbia. At the early age of 14, he became an<br>apprentice under his uncle who was a Silversmith and quickly fell in love with<br>what would be his life long career and passion. After finishing his<br>apprenticeship, Carlos learned the Art of Repousse and Chasing from Parisian<br>Master Silversmith, Gaston Avenel. At 23, Carlos worked in Ecuador for a few<br>years making chalices for the Catholic church and hollowware for the Embassy. In<br>1953, Carlos came to Tucson Arizona and began piecework for local jewelers.<br><br>In 1958, Carlos graduated from the GIA, Gemological Institute of America, in<br>1978 and holds a degree in Gemology.<br><br>All precious metals are tested and guaranteed, any Native American jewelry<br>referred to as Silver or Sterling is guaranteed to be a minimum of 90% (coin)<br>silver and possibly higher content.
